Vine pruning is a essential practice for keeping healthy development, controlling size, and improving fruit or flower production. Regular pruning eliminates dead, harmed, or overcrowded stems, which improves air flow, light penetration, and lowers the danger of disease. Proper timing and technique depend upon the kind of vine, its growth practice, and the wanted outcome, whether for decorative functions or fruit production. Methods such as heading cuts, thinning cuts, and training along trellises or supports guide the plant's development and improve structural strength. Pruning likewise encourages vigorous new shoots and blooming, while keeping vines from ending up being invasive or overgrown. A consistent pruning schedule promotes long-term health and visual appeal, ensuring vines remain attractive and productive. Correct vine management contributes to total landscape aesthetic appeals and improves the performance of garden functions such as arbors, pergolas, and fences
